Julia Caroline Wamsley
Born: December 03, 1921
Died: November 22, 2009

Funeral services for Julia "Judy" Caroline Wamsley, 87, of Guthrie, OK will be held at 1:30 p.m., Wednesday, November 25, 2009 at Guthrie Christian Church. David Massey, minister of The Christian Church of Perkins (son-in-law) will be officiating with assistance from Jerry Wamsley (nephew), minister of Christ’s Church, Nashoba, OK and Minister Troy Nelson of Ozark Christian College, Joplin, MO. Committal will follow at Summit View Cemetery under the direction of Smith-Gallo Funeral Home of Guthrie.

Julia was born December 3, 1921 in Omaha, Nebraska to Frank Burris and Carolyne Burris and went to be with her Lord on November 22, 2009 at the Willow Creek Nursing Home of Guthrie.

Julia married William “Bill” Wamsley on July 4, 1944 and celebrated 54 years together before Bill’s passing on August 21, 1998. Although they shared many ups and downs in life, they always continued to love each other. They were married 18 years before the Lord blessed them with their pride and joy a daughter named Mary after Judy’s late sister. Mary Beth brought them great joy and three beautiful grandchildren.

She was preceded in death by her parents; her husband William “Bill”; one brother William "Bill" Burris; and one sister Mary Ida Faulkner.

Survivors include her loving daughter Mary Elizabeth "Mary Beth" Massey and her husband David of Perkins, OK; three grandchildren Zachary, Jordan and Jon David. She is also survived by many nieces, nephews, friends, and church family who will miss her greatly.

Julia worked for many years as a nurse’s aide and a cook for the Guthrie Public Schools. She loved being with her family and cooking delicious meals. She was an active member of the Guthrie Christian Church for 35 years, before moving to live with her daughter and serving the Lord faithfully as a member of Community Christian Church of Moore, OK and North Side Christian Church of Oklahoma City, OK.
